How do successful creators make it look so easy?
I have a theory:
They've figured out the 3 creator fits

The 3 creator fits:
1. Creator-market fit.
2. Content-market fit.
3. Product-market fit.

Creator-market fit
Definition: Alignment between your skills and your passions.
Question: What are you good at that captures your own attention?
Why: Creating is a long game of consistency. If you're not passionate about it, you'll quit long before you find success.

Content-market fit
Definition: Alignment between the content you supply & what the audience demands.
Question: What are you good at creating that captures an audience's attention?
Why: You're playing in the attention economy. If your content doesn't stand out, you'll lose out.

Product-market fit
Definition: Alignment between the products you sell and what the audience will pay for.
Question: What are you good at selling that captures an audience's revenue?
Why: People will only pay for what they value.

@paulg says to "Build something 100 people love, not something 1 million people kind of like."
So find something you love.
Find others who love it.
And sell them something they'd love to buy.
